Merge tag 'pm'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c
power management changes for omap and imx A significant part of the changes for these two platforms went into power management, so they are split out into a separate branch. * tag 'pm' of git://git.kernel.org/pub/scm/linux/kernel/git/arm/arm-soc: (65 commits) ARM: imx6: remove __CPUINIT annotation from v7_invalidate_l1 ARM: imx6: fix v7_invalidate_l1 by adding I-Cache invalidation ARM: imx6q: resume PL310 only when CACHE_L2X0 defined ARM: imx6q: build pm code only when CONFIG_PM selected ARM: mx5: use generic irq chip pm interface for pm functions on ARM: omap: pass minimal SoC/board data for UART from dt arm/dts: Add minimal device tree support for omap2420 and omap2430 omap-serial: Add minimal device tree support omap-serial: Use default clock speed (48Mhz) if not specified omap-serial: Get rid of all pdev->id usage ARM: OMAP2+: hwmod: Add a new flag to handle hwmods left enabled at init ARM: OMAP4: PRM: use PRCM interrupt handler ARM: OMAP3: pm: use prcm chain handler ARM: OMAP: hwmod: add support for selecting mpu_irq for each wakeup pad ARM: OMAP2+: mux: add support for PAD wakeup interrupts ARM: OMAP: PRCM: add suspend prepare / finish support ARM: OMAP: PRCM: add support for chain interrupt handler ARM: OMAP3/4: PRM: add functions to read pending IRQs, PRM barrier ARM: OMAP2+: hwmod: Add API to enable IO ring wakeup ARM: OMAP2+: mux: add wakeup-capable hwmod mux entries to dynamic list ...

+/*
+ * OMAP Secure API infrastructure.
+ *
+ * Copyright (C) 2011 Texas Instruments, Inc.
+ * Santosh Shilimkar <santosh.shilimkar@ti.com>
+ *
+ *
+ * This program is free software,you can redistribute it and/or modify
+ * it under the terms of the GNU General Public License version 2 as
+ * published by the Free Software Foundation.
+ */
+
+#include <linux/kernel.h>
+#include <linux/init.h>
+#include <linux/io.h>
+#include <linux/memblock.h>
+
+#include <asm/cacheflush.h>
+
+#include <mach/omap-secure.h>
+
+static phys_addr_t omap_secure_memblock_base;
+
+/**
+ * omap_sec_dispatcher: Routine to dispatch low power secure
+ * service routines
+ * @idx: The HAL API index
+ * @flag: The flag indicating criticality of operation
+ * @nargs: Number of valid arguments out of four.
+ * @arg1, arg2, arg3 args4: Parameters passed to secure API
+ *
+ * Return the non-zero error value on failure.
+ */
+u32 omap_secure_dispatcher(u32 idx, u32 flag, u32 nargs, u32 arg1, u32 arg2,
+ u32 arg3, u32 arg4)
+{
+ u32 ret;
+ u32 param[5];
+
+ param[0] = nargs;
+ param[1] = arg1;
+ param[2] = arg2;
+ param[3] = arg3;
+ param[4] = arg4;
+
+ /*
+ * Secure API needs physical address
+ * pointer for the parameters
+ */
+ flush_cache_all();
+ outer_clean_range(__pa(param), __pa(param + 5));
+ ret = omap_smc2(idx, flag, __pa(param));
+
+ return ret;
+}
+
+/* Allocate the memory to save secure ram */
+int __init omap_secure_ram_reserve_memblock(void)
+{
+ phys_addr_t paddr;
+ u32 size = OMAP_SECURE_RAM_STORAGE;
+
+ size = ALIGN(size, SZ_1M);
+ paddr = memblock_alloc(size, SZ_1M);
+ if (!paddr) {
+ pr_err("%s: failed to reserve %x bytes\n",
+ __func__, size);
+ return -ENOMEM;
+ }
+ memblock_free(paddr, size);
+ memblock_remove(paddr, size);
+
+ omap_secure_memblock_base = paddr;
+
+ return 0;
+}
+
+phys_addr_t omap_secure_ram_mempool_base(void)
+{
+ return omap_secure_memblock_base;
+}
